Hight Crew, 710, B&W; James Hight crew & mascot posed in front of right wing & nose of a B-17G. Standing (l-r):
LeRoy Seeds (Mickey operator), Edward Seal (co-pilot), James ("Jim") Hight (pilot), William Cunningham (navigator), Joseph V.
Cotrone (bombardier). Kneeling (l-r): Art Richards (radio operator), Art Kirch (waist gunner), James Antipas (waist gunner
[ex ball turret gunner]), Al Norton (tail gunner), Norman Frohrib (engineer), dog, Rex, mascot. All are dressed in Class A uniform. 447th Bomb Group collection

Flew 27 missions in B-17 'Slick Chick', held lead in 11 missions
Air Medal/3clstrs; DFC/ Conspicious Serv Award; EAMET Ribbon
